The former Welsh international highlights the large fee paid to AEK Athens for goalkeeper Vasilios Barkas and a failure to pursue Peterborough striker Ivan Toney, who went on to join Brentford and is the leading goalscorer in the Championship, as costly errors. Kick off time, live stream and latest team news. “I think that is a fair comparison,” he said. There is a 30-point swing between them and Manchester United from this time last year. Former Celtic striker John Hartson believes mistakes made in player recruitment played a part in Neil Lennon's downfall this season.
